How to social button to Your blog:
Hi dear bloggers, I have with another cool help up tutorial. Today I'm going to tell you about
widget that we can easily added to the blog you posting. In order to get more
traffic you should connect your blog with social pages like Facebook,
Twitter, Google+, RSS, Pinterest etc. If you sharing your posts on those
pages you can fetch a huge ton of traffic for your blog. You can easily
redirect your visitors to your Facebook page, twitter page, RSS page
and Google plus page using this cool widget. Specialty in this
gadget is you can easily insert and configure it using a html script. It has a
simple look and it will attract visitors. OK let;s go,
1. Logging to Blogger dashboard.
2. Go to Layout>>>Add a gadget
3. Choose html/javascript from the window.
4. Name it using a name like Connect with us.
5. Paste the below code in it.

6. Replace your Twitter, Facebook,
Pinterest, Google+, feed burner page URLs with those highlighted
URLs.
7. Click save.
8. Now you can see well
connected social icons on your side bar.

A favicon (short for Favorite
icon), also known as a shortcut
icon, Web site icon, tab
icon or bookmark icon, is a
file containing one or more small icons, most commonly 16×16 pixels, associated with a particular Web site or Web
page. A web designer can create such an icon
and install it into a Web site or Web page by several means, and graphical web browsers will then make use of it. Browsers that provide
